深入探讨比特币区块链共识机制:如何保证网络

引言

比特币自2009年由中本聪提出以来,凭借其去中心化、跨国界及不受传统银监机构控制的特性,赢得了全球的关注。而要理解比特币的运作原理,尤其是其安全性及交易的可靠性,区块链的共识机制无疑是一个核心部分。共识机制是使去中心化网络中各个节点能达成一致意见,从而维护网络的稳定与安全的算法和协议。本文将深入探讨比特币的共识机制,其实现原理、优缺点及对整个区块链生态系统的影响。

什么是区块链共识机制?

区块链共识机制是指在去中心化网络中,各个节点达成一致的协议和规则,以确保网络的安全性与可信度。由于没有中心化的权威机构来进行操作和管理,必须通过某种算法来保证各个节点就交易记录达成协议,避免数据的篡改或双重支付的情况出现。常见的共识机制包括工作量证明(PoW)、权益证明(PoS)、授权证明(DPoS)及其他变种。

比特币的共识机制——工作量证明(PoW)

比特币采用的是工作量证明(Proof of Work,PoW)机制。其核心理念是,通过计算力来证明处理交易的工作量。在比特币网络中,矿工们通过解决复杂的数学难题来竞争生成新区块,每成功破解一道难题的矿工将被奖励一定数量的比特币。这种机制保证了网络的安全,因为破解难题需要大量的计算资源,任何试图对网络进行攻击的行为都需要异常庞大的成本。

工作量证明的实施机制

在比特币网络中,每隔约十分钟,矿工将新的交易打包成一个区块,并通过计算哈希值来找到合适的“难度值”。而这个难度值则是根据网络的总算力进行动态调整,以确保新区块平均每十分钟生成一次。这样一来,攻击者若想篡改某个区块的数据,必须重新计算该区块及其后续所有区块的哈希值,耗费极大的计算力和时间。

工作量证明的优缺点

虽然工作量证明机制在保护网络安全上具有显著优点,但也有其局限性。其优点包括:

  • 高安全性:由于尽可能使攻击者付出高昂的成本,因此有效增强网络的抵抗力。
  • 防篡改性:历史记录一旦确认后,几乎不可能被篡改,有助于维护账本的完整性。

然而,它的缺点也同样明显:

  • 能耗高:为了证明工作量,需要巨大的计算量,导致能源消耗的增加。
  • 不公平性:随着越来越多的矿工参与,资源较富有的矿工越来越容易取得优势,从而形成网络集中化的趋势。

如何改进比特币的共识机制?

针对工作量证明的缺陷,许多新兴的区块链项目开始寻找其他类型的共识机制,例如权益证明(PoS)和授权证明(DPoS)。权益证明机制主要是根据用户持有的币的数量和时间来决定他们的投票权和区块生成能力,从而避免了高能耗的问题。而授权证明则是通过选举出少数节点来进行交易验证,从而提高效率。

共识机制对区块链生态系统的影响

区块链的共识机制不仅影响网络的安全性与效率,更深远地影响了整个行业的应用和发展。确保交易的透明性和可靠性也使得区块链技术具备了更多应用场景,从金融服务、贸易融资,到供应链管理、物联网等。这种多样化的应用可能会引发新的商业模式、流程和资源配置,有助于各行业的数字化转型。

常见问题解答

比特币的共识机制为什么重要?

共识机制是区块链的核心,确保了去中心化网络中所有节点都能对交易记录达成一致。这一点对比特币尤其重要,因为它是第一个成功实现去中心化货币转移的项目。通过工作量证明(PoW),比特币能够防止双重支付和防篡改。这不仅保证了网络的安全性,还让参与者对交易的有效性与可靠性有足够信心。

工作量证明的安全性是如何保证的?

工作量证明通过耗费算力来提高网络的安全性。矿工需要解决数学难题,竞争生成新区块。一旦新区块被确认,重写该区块及之后所有区块的难度极高,尤其是在网络算力持续增加的情况下。极高的成本和时间使得攻击变得不划算,进而保障了比特币网络的安全。

工作量证明的能耗问题该如何解决?

随着比特币网络的扩大,工作量证明的高能耗问题愈发明显。解决这一问题需要多方面的努力。一方面,可引入绿色能源,依靠可再生能源进行挖矿;另一方面,引进其他更高效的共识机制(如权益证明),以降低对能源的需求。还有研究者和工程师们在探索如何减少矿工的计算需求,提升挖矿效率。

比特币的竞争者采用了什么其他共识机制?

许多比特币的竞争者采用了其他的共识机制,以达到和比特币相同的目标,比如以太坊采用的权益证明(PoS),其重点在于减少能耗,并且旨在提高交易确认速度。还有一些项目,比如EOS,采取了授权证明(DPoS),通过选举产生验证节点,提升网络的交易处理能力与效率。

未来的区块链共识机制可能朝哪些方向发展?

未来的区块链共识机制可能会向更环保和高效的方向发展。新的共识机制,例如未来实验性的“无工作证明”(No Proof)、“异步拜占庭容错”机制(ABFT)等,可能会被提出并广泛应用。此外,解决目前集中化问题、提升网络安全性和可扩展性也将是研发的重点方向。

结论

综上所述,比特币的共识机制——工作量证明,是确保其网络安全和交易可靠性的必要前提。虽然它有其优缺点,但相较于中心化的传统金融系统,依然为用户提供了更高的独立性和安全性。随着区块链技术的不断进步,我们可以期待更高效、环保、灵活的共识机制出现,为未来的数字经济奠定坚实的基础。